Eight-year-old Gabriel Marshall was diagnosed with a rare malignant brain tumour last year, and had surgery to treat it.
His dad Josh Marshall told Buzzfeed that although Gabriel is doing much better now, he dislikes the large scar left on his head by his surgery, saying it makes him feel like a ‘monster’.
This broke my heart. I told him if people wanted to stare, they could stare at both of us.
To help his son feel better about his scar, Josh got a tattoo of it on his own head:
Josh later won a children’s cancer charity’s #BestBaldDad competion, which takes submissions from dads who have shaved their heads in honour of a child with cancer.
After he won, his picture went viral across Facebook and Instagram, where it was liked and shared hundreds and thousands of times.
As for Gabriel? He says he loves his dad’s tattoo, as it makes them ‘twins’. Adorable.
